For today's WT challenge to use punctuation, I used an exclamation point after the die cut Happy Birthday.
Went with this weeks CC colors also, love them!!
First stamped and silver embossed the two trees and then did a wrinkle free distress bg with just the peacock feathers ink. Sponged in white ink around the trees and in the bg to have a snowy look. Added teal gel pen to pick up birds in the sky and a bit more dimension to the rolling hills. TFL!
